Ticket #4471 — Vault lockout on Formulon sandbox

Hey folks, the Quillbrook vault locked itself after the sandbox runner for user-supplied formulas tripped three failed auth attempts. Probably the new isolation wrapper passing stale creds. Formula evals are paused until we reopen it, so customers on the Tideworth plan will notice. To unlock, use the recovery passphrase below.

recovery phrase for fajeg-kawep: druix-gorius-briax-ulaeth-fraox-lammir-pelox-jormir-pelwyn-julir

**Ticket VLT-wsbug: Vault locked, blocking websocket fix**

The Norrel gateway drops websocket connections and never reconnects after idle timeout. Fix is ready, but deploy creds sit in the Harbinet vault, which auto-locked after failed attempts. Support can unseal it to unblock the patch using the recovery passphrase below.

unlock words, bawef-kahap: sorax-sorir-quenys-aldok

## Changed defaults

Heads up: the Ledgerline tax-rate lookup cache now defaults to a 15-minute TTL instead of 24 hours. Turns out rates in the Veldt County sandbox were going stale mid-demo, which was embarrassing. Eviction is now LRU rather than FIFO, and the cache warms on boot. If you're reviewing, check that nothing hardcodes the old TTL. The new defaults land as follows.

deployment values, bajop-taweg:
holwyn:
  log_level: debug
  metrics_host: metrics.holwyn.zemvarsys.internal
  pool_size: 32

Welcome aboard! Quick context on StreamPloy: we disabled websocket compression for the live release channel after the Kelver incident — permessage-deflate saved bandwidth but spiked CPU on small frames and made release pushes lag. Tradeoff doc lives in the wiki if you're curious. You'll need access to the release vault to toggle this per-environment; Dena set that up last sprint. The vault's recovery passphrase is below.

recovery phrase for tafop-fawep: zorwyn-ulaox